While most chemicals in cosmetics present limited or no risk, dozens are linked with significant medical conditions, such as neurological harm and cancer. Cosmetic chemicals gain entry to a person's body through internal use, the skin, and inhalation, and pose the same dangers as food chemicals, per this site.

Chemicals associated with cancer are found in food, water, and a lot of other everyday products. Yet, no classification of consumer products is susceptible to less government inspection than cosmetics, including TEN Cheek Stain. While many of the chemicals and contaminants in cosmetics and personal care products very likely pose little risk, subjection to a few has been associated with substantial health disorders, such as cancer.
